NLA507400992 is the International Standard Recording Code (ISRC) for the recording “Il corsaro: "Né sulla terra creatura alcuna"” by Montserrat Caballé, Alexander Oliver, New Philharmonia Orchestra, Lamberto Gardelli, released 1998-01-01. ISRCs are 12-character ISO 3901 identifiers that uniquely tag a specific sound recording — different masters, remixes, and live versions each receive a distinct ISRC.
